Located in Spring Gully, Skillogalee Estate is in a rural location, within a 15-minute walk of Skillogalee Winery and Jeanneret Wines. This bed & breakfast is 0.5 mi (0.8 km) from Spring Gully Conservation Park and 1.5 mi (2.4 km) from Mitchell Wines.
Enjoy recreation amenities such as an attached winery or take in the view from a garden. Additional features at this bed & breakfast include complimentary wireless internet access, wedding services, and a picnic area.
Enjoy a satisfying meal at Skillogalee Restaurant serving guests of Skillogalee Estate. A complimentary self-serve breakfast is served daily from 8:00 AM to 10:00 AM.
The front desk is staffed during limited hours. Free self parking is available onsite.
Make yourself at home in one of the 4 air-conditioned rooms featuring fireplaces and flat-screen televisions. Rooms have private furnished patios. Kitchens are outfitted with ovens, stovetops, and dishwashers. Complimentary wireless internet access is available to keep you connected.

Tucked away just two kilometres off the Horrocks Highway in Sevenhill, this working vineyard accommodation, Two Fat Ponies (formerly Se7en On Sevenhill), is a breath of fresh Clare Valley air with its lovely view of the vineyard and countryside.Two Fat Ponies is located within a five-kilometre radius of over ten renowned Clare Valley wineries, it is the ideal spot to stay whilst you explore this classic rural region of colonial South Australia, the Clare Valley.The spaceSet on forty acres and with twenty acres of vines, the property is a lovely, quiet spot to refresh and unwind. Two Fat Ponies is designed as a couples retreat and offers two cosy log cabins perched side by side five hundred metres up the driveway off 60 Saw Mill Road, Sevenhill. Cute and quaint, the log cabin accommodation is quiet and in a romantic setting.Each cabin is equipped with Queen size beds, a bathroom, lounge area and a kitchenette. Both the Sunrise and Sunset cabins enjoy spectacular views, as well as air conditioning in the summer and pot belly fires in the winter (firewood is available for purchase). In the mornings, you will wake to the sounds of the abundant birdlife and the odd kangaroo and wild deer. It is a bird watchers paradise. The night skies resemble a planetarium when the skies are clear of cloud cover. Astronomy lovers have stayed to view the spectacular vision of stars from the cabins high up on the hill!Guests are welcome to stroll around the property via the pathways and take photos of their experience, as it’s a unique opportunity to have access to a working vineyard and to enjoy the feeling of having the tranquil property to yourself! The owner’s animal family also live on the vineyard, and you may see two very cute ponies, some pet sheep and a very active working dog who will love to play fetch with you!Whether it is a barbeque with magnificent views from the cabin or a picnic down by the dam, it’s an ideal setting for romance, and to enjoy a platter and a few wines to finish off your day of touring the region. There is a fire pit and guests are encouraged to fire it up.Two Fat Ponies – “How’s the serentity!”Guest accessGuests have access to the entire cabin and are welcome to walk around the property using the paths.Other things to noteBe prepared to have a fantastic unique working vineyard experience although you may experience some dust especially in drier months. Even with regular pest control we have millepedes who come and visit the cabins especially during harvest and after the rain! As with all country living there may be the occasional creepy crawler visitors but we supply bug spray and a dust buster.Please note that we are not able to accept bookings with infants and children under 12 years of age due to safety issues. Our meticulously restored 140 year old, one bedroom cottage sits in the award-winning Heritage Garden.Located in Gillentown in the beautiful Clare Valley and surrounded by huge gums, the cottage is a great place to stay, unwind and discover the horticultural talents of the Duncan family. Feel like going for a drive? Within 10 minutes in any direction from the cottage you will find a variety of award-winning wineries, restaurants and stunning scenery to enjoy. To add to your experience in the Clare Valley we have collected a variety of vouchers for you, offering discounts and bonuses for you as you venture beyond our garden.The stone cottage has one bedroom with a queen sized bed. There is also a sofa-bed in the lounge room for up-to another two guests. All linen is included along with an electric blanket in the cooler months.The lounge room has an open fire with plenty of wood supplied, along with marshmallows to toast and port to sip! (The fire is not set up when it is fire danger season). We offer free Wi-Fi to be used along with the Smart TV or along with your own device. There is also a selection of DVD's and CD's for your enjoyment.The kitchen offers good, basic cooking facilities including an electric hotplate and variety of pans, microwave and electric frying pan. A coffee pod machine, kettle and toaster are also there for your convenience.Full breakfast provisions of bacon, eggs, tomato, bread, spreads and cereals are supplied along with juice, milk, coffee pods and a variety of teas to choose from. We also supply you with a small cheese platter which features our quince paste and walnuts along with a bottle of Clare Valley wine.Cancellations: If more than 14 days notice is given, a full refund will be made. Between 7-14 days notice will incur a 50% charge.
